About the Band
The Band was founded in 1989 by several local musicians, with the encouragement of city officials and support from local businesses. By the mid-90s, the Band had grown to more than 40 players, holding rehearsals at Port St. Lucie High School.
Today, the band is comprised of approximately 80 amateur and professional musicians in season, with a somewhat smaller roster during the summer months. Members include doctors and attorneys, teachers, business people, and outstanding local student instrumentalists.
Our membership also includes active retirees who hail from all over the United States, some of whom are former full-time professional musicians who played with America’s finest bands and orchestras.

Our concerts and performances
Now an important part of the community, the Band rehearses and performs several major concerts every year at the new Port St. Lucie Civic Center, a showcase city recreational and entertainment facility opened in late 2008.

We also serve the public by providing music for annual civic functions such as Memorial Day and Veterans Day ceremonies, as well as other events such as holiday tree lightings, groundbreaking ceremonies, and the like.
Support for the Band
The Band is supported by grants from the City of Port St. Lucie, private donations, shares of ticket sale proceeds, and performance fees. The Band is a qualified 501c3 non-profit organization, and donations to support the band are fully tax deductible.
